Rolling Thunder Revue 5 Augusta Maine - Roger McGuinn/Roger & Joan Baez
Recorded at the Augusta Civic Center, Augusta, ME November 26th 1975
The fifth of seven videos

There are a lot of things I remember from this concert, but I would never have remembered that Roger McGuinn was there. And yet he was. Interestingly, he didn’t perform any Byrds songs from their Dylanesque period. Here he performs “8 Miles High” and “Chestnut Mare.” Then Joan Baez returns and he joins her for “The Night They Drove Old Dixie Down” (I do remember Joan singing this song quite well; I just didn’t remember that Roger was there with her).

I saw Bob Dylan and the Rolling Thunder Revue in Augusta, Maine on November 26th, 1976. I was thirteen years old, and went with my two older sisters. It was the very first rock concert I ever attended. I had always assumed that my only memento of the event would be the uncertain grasp of memory. I was pleasantly surprised recently when I came across a recording of the show online. The sound quality isn’t great: it was recorded with a mid-1970s microphone and cassette player by a member of the audience. Nonetheless, you can still get a good sense of what an outstanding show it was.
